This course was designed following the North Carolina Office of Emergency Medical Services document “EMS Refresher Educational Program Guideline.”  The curriculum for this refresher course exceeds the National Education Standards curricula requirements for re-credentialing Paramedics. This refresher course is intended for the EMS community to use for re-credentialing their Paramedic.
This course may also be used as a “preparatory” class for currently credentialed Paramedics wishing to test for their National Registry.  The information contained in this course will help prepare Paramedics for the WRITTEN NREMT exam.

This course was designed following the North Carolina Office of Emergency Medical Services document “EMS Refresher Educational Program Guideline.” The curriculum for this refresher course exceeds the National Continued Competency Program (NCCCP). This refresher course is intended for the EMS community to use for re-credentialing their North Carolina EMT.

This course may also be used as a “preparatory” class for currently credentialed EMTs wishing to test for their National Registry. The information contained in this course will help prepare EMTs for the WRITTEN NREMT exam.

Enroll in a Refresher if one of the following applies to your situation:

  • You have an expired credential and need a refresher for reentry into the NC EMS system.
  • You are attempting National Registry certification via the State Licensed Pathway. More information can be found here.
  • You are re-entering the National Registry after a lapsed credential.
  • You have been instructed by your training officer or other official that you are required to take a refresher which includes skills and technical scope of practice evaluation.
  • You want to come in and interact with our awesome staff and get some hands-on time, in addition to the continuing education.
  • You have a current, unexpired EMS credential and need continuing education hours to renew your credential.
  • You have a current National Registry certification and need continuing education hours to renew your credential.

Expanded Scope of Practice Course Descriptions:
EMT: 10 hours
This course is designed to update the EMT cognitive and psychomotor skills to the new (2023) Scope of Practice. The course will review the new scope of practice for EMTs, AEMTs, and Paramedics with an in depth focus on EMTs. Learners will review additional medications added to the EMT formulary, review fundamental concepts and procedures of medication administration including proper procedures for all delivery methods and the “Patient Rights” of medication administration. Learners will review the indications, contraindications, routes, and common packaging for all new medications added to the NCEMT Formulary.
AEMT: 20 hours
This course is designed to update the AEMT cognitive and psychomotor skills to the new (2023) Scope of Practice. The course will review the new scope of practice for EMTs, AEMTs, and Paramedics with an in depth focus on AEMTs. Learners will review the additional medications added to the AEMT formulary, review fundamental concepts and procedures of medication administration, including proper procedures for all delivery methods and the “Patient Rights” of medication administration. Learners will review the indications, contraindications, routes, and common packaging for all new medications added to the NCAEMT Formulary. The course will also review the psychomotor procedures of Manual Defibrillation and Needle Chest Decompression for AEMTs to be able to perform.
Paramedic: 25 hours
This course is designed to update the Paramedic cognitive and psychomotor skills to the new (2023) Scope of Practice. The course will review the new scope of practice for EMTs, AEMTs, and Paramedics with an in depth focus on Paramedics. Learners will review the additional medications added to the Paramedic formulary, review fundamental concepts and procedures of medication administration,including proper procedures for all delivery methods and the “Patient Rights” of medication administration. Learners will review the indications, contraindications, routes, and common packaging for all new medications added to the Paramedic Formulary.

Flight & Critical Care Prep and Review Course: 48 hours
The objectives for this course are aligned from the Flight Paramedic Certification (FP-C®), Critical Care Certification (CCP-C®) and the CCEMT-PSM material creating a comprehensive list of objectives covering all necessary topics for recertification and preparation for certification exams. A comprehensive objective list is listed in the “outline” section below as well additional course objectives.
Course Description: This course is designed to educate the learners in advanced 12 lead ECG interpretation and to help advanced care practitioners understand the basic operations and functionality of ventilators.
This course is also designed to meet the recertification requirements for Paramedics who are currently certified as FP-C® and/or CCP-C®.  This course may be used to review concepts prior to taking the CCP-C® or FP-C® examinations.  Additionally, certified CCEMT-Ps may use the hours for this course toward their recertification requirements.  The content and concepts covered in this course are designed for the advanced EMS provider and include in-depth reviews of a variety of topics relative to the Critical Care practitioner.
